John 6:12-13…More Than Enough...
When they had all had enough to eat, he said to his disciples, “Gather the pieces that are left over. Let nothing be wasted.” So they gathered them and filled twelve baskets with the pieces of the five barley loaves left over by those who had eaten.
Most of us are aware of the story when Jesus fed the five thousand with just five small loaves bread and two fish. Undoubtably this was a miracle and it stands as a physical reminder of the power of Christ to meet our needs. Beyond the face value of feeding all of these people from such a small supply is the fact that after everyone was full the leftovers were gathered and they were so much more than what was offered in the beginning. This miracle not only shows the power of God to meet our needs but His ability to go beyond our needs with an overabundant supply that will last for the future. We often limit our request to God to cover our immediate situation rather than to ask for the long term, however God sees beyond our wants and needs and beyond our short-sightedness. He cares for us.
